【上拉电阻和下拉电阻的用处和区别】在数字电路设计中,上拉电阻和下拉电阻是常见的元件,用于确保电路在未被主动驱动时保持稳定的逻辑状态。它们在不同应用场景中发挥着重要作用,但也有明显的区别。本文将从定义、作用、应用场景等方面进行总结,并通过表格形式进行对比。
一、基本概念
上拉电阻(Pull-up Resistor):
是指连接在信号线与电源(VCC)之间的电阻,其作用是当信号未被主动驱动时,将信号线拉高至高电平(如5V或3.3V)。
下拉电阻(Pull-down Resistor):
是指连接在信号线与地(GND)之间的电阻,其作用是当信号未被主动驱动时,将信号线拉低至低电平(如0V)。
二、主要用途
| 功能 | 上拉电阻 | 下拉电阻 |
| 保持稳定电平 | 当信号未被驱动时,防止浮空 | 当信号未被驱动时,防止浮空 |
| 确保逻辑正确性 | 在输入端防止误触发 | 在输入端防止误触发 |
| 控制信号电平 | 用于开漏输出电路中 | 用于开漏输出电路中 |
| 防止竞争状态 | 在多个设备共享总线时减少冲突 | 在多个设备共享总线时减少冲突 |
三、工作原理
- 上拉电阻:在没有外部信号驱动时,电流通过电阻流向电源,使引脚处于高电平。
- 下拉电阻:在没有外部信号驱动时,电流通过电阻流向地,使引脚处于低电平。
四、应用场景
| 应用场景 | 上拉电阻 | 下拉电阻 |
| 开漏输出接口(如I²C) | ✅ 用于维持高电平 | ❌ 一般不使用 |
| 按键检测电路 | ✅ 用于按键未按下时保持高电平 | ❌ 通常使用上拉 |
| 复位电路 | ✅ 用于保持复位引脚为高电平 | ❌ 通常使用下拉 |
| 逻辑门输入端 | ✅ 用于防止输入悬空 | ✅ 用于防止输入悬空 |
五、选择原则
- 选择上拉电阻:当希望默认状态下信号为高电平时。
- 选择下拉电阻:当希望默认状态下信号为低电平时。
- 电阻值的选择需根据电路特性、功耗要求以及信号响应速度综合考虑,常见阻值为1kΩ~10kΩ。
六、总结
上拉电阻和下拉电阻虽然功能相似,都是为了防止信号悬空,但在实际应用中各有侧重。上拉电阻适用于需要默认高电平的场景,而下拉电阻则适用于需要默认低电平的场合。合理选用这两种电阻,有助于提升电路的稳定性与可靠性。
| 项目 | 上拉电阻 | 下拉电阻 |
| 定义 | 连接至VCC | 连接至GND |
| 默认电平 | 高电平 | 低电平 |
| 用途 | 保持高电平 | 保持低电平 |
| 常见应用 | I²C、按键检测 | 复位、逻辑控制 |
| 电阻值范围 | 1kΩ~10kΩ | 1kΩ~10kΩ |
| 优点 | 简单、可靠 | 简单、可靠 |
通过合理使用上拉和下拉电阻,可以有效避免电路中的不确定状态,提高系统的稳定性和抗干扰能力。在实际工程中,应根据具体需求灵活选择。


